我们可以在HTML中的<img/>中给出名称属性吗?

时间:2015-07-13 06:25:49

标签: html image attributes

“name”属性是否可以在HTML中的“img”标记中给出?

如果有人知道并提前致谢,请告诉我。

3 个答案:

答案 0 :(得分:2)

是的,您可以为图片提供名称属性,但我建议使用数据名称,而不是提供名称属性。私有使用属性名称是个好习惯。

答案 1 :(得分:1)

否。您不能 1 具有此类属性。

1 由于HTML4.1和name标记上的 <img>属性 已弃用自HTML5以来已过时 如果您需要自定义属性,请使用iddata-*属性(例如:data-name="whatever")。

<img>属性

  • align 自HTML4.01后弃用,自HTML5以来已废弃使用vertical-align CSS
  • alt
  • border 自HTML4.01后弃用,自HTML5以来已废弃
  • crossorigin(HTML5)
  • height
  • hspace 自HTML4.01后弃用,自HTML5以来已废弃
  • ismap
  • longdesc
  • name 自HTML4.01后弃用,自HTML5以来已废弃使用iddata-*
  • referrerpolicy
  • sizes(HTML5)
  • src
  • srcset(HTML5)
  • width
  • usemap
  • vspace 自HTML4.01后弃用,自HTML5以来已废弃

<子> https://www.w3.org/TR/html-markup/img.html
https://developer.mozilla.org/en-US/docs/Web/HTML/Element/img

答案 2 :(得分:0)

是的,你可以使用alt,这是一个例子:

<img src="smiley.gif" alt="Smiley face" height="42" width="42">